--- Additional Comments From [EMAIL PROTECTED]  2003-01-31 19:29 ---
1. you can avoid hard reseting the machine by pressing the following keys 
- ALT+SYS+s  (emergency sync) 
- ALT+SYS+u (emergency remount R/O) 
- ALT+SYS+b (emergency reboot) 
 
2. It would be usefull if you have another pcs to send the console output of the boot 
on a serial port and capture it with a terminal emulator (like minicom) on the second 
pc 
to redirect the console at boot, you must add the following to your lilo append= line: 
console=ttyS0,9600  
 
then when the boot seems to be hung type  ALT+SYS+T  to get a task list 
before reseting the PC as said in 1
